Subject: DR drill Thursday — billing worker blue-green

Hey, quick heads up: Thursday we're drilling a blue-green failover on the Tallowby billing worker. You'll flip traffic to green, confirm invoices drain, then roll back. Nothing scary, but the vault unlock step is manual this time. You'll need the recovery passphrase below to open it.

strongbox words: holax-rusax-jorath-aldeth

## Break-Glass: Renderloom Template Cache

If template rendering latency on Renderloom exceeds 2s p95 and the cache admin console is unreachable, use break-glass access to the cache control node. Flush only the partial-render tier; full flushes cause a cold-start storm. Access requires the emergency operator account on the Varnholt cluster. Log the incident in the on-call journal within 30 minutes. Unlock the operator keyring with the passphrase below.

strongbox words: oliael-gilax-lamael

# Fan-out Backpressure — Approvals

Changes to the notification fan-out backpressure config (queue depth limits, shed thresholds, retry curves) require prior approval — not post-merge review. Load-test evidence must be attached to the PR. Emergency overrides expire after 24 hours and must be logged. Final approval authority for all backpressure changes rests with one person.

signatory, yahog-badug: Quenix Ulaael

## Changelog — stringharvest v4.2

**Changed defaults.** The stringharvest extraction script for the Pellworth translation pipeline now scans component templates by default, not just source files. Locale fallback also changed from strict to permissive, so missing keys no longer fail the build. New team members should note that per-project overrides still win. After this release, a fresh checkout runs with the following defaults.

config for yahof-tajop:
zorath:
  pin: 7493
  metrics_host: metrics.zorath.tolvaqsys.internal
  tenant: praiel
  seal: seal_fd9cd4f1